List All Objects

Description: Listing All Objects is an operation that retrieves a list of all objects in a cloud storage bucket. This function is fundamental for cloud data management, as it allows users to efficiently access stored information. By performing this operation, a set of metadata is obtained that includes details such as the object name, creation date, size, and other relevant attributes. This operation can be crucial for organizing and maintaining large volumes of data, facilitating tasks such as auditing, information retrieval, and permission management. Additionally, it allows developers and system administrators to have a clear view of the resources available in their storage bucket, which is essential for storage planning and optimization. Listing All Objects can also be used in conjunction with other cloud storage operations, such as deleting or modifying objects, making it a versatile tool in cloud data management.
